Zermatt · Valais, Switzerland

Zermatt in December

Conditions, weather, crowd levels, and tips for visiting Zermatt in December

← November

Is Zermatt Open in December?

Peak Season

December is peak season at Zermatt. The mountain is fully operational with all lifts and trails open (conditions permitting). Snow depth is typically at its highest, and conditions are at their most consistent. This is the busiest period, so expect very high crowd levels.

In December, Zermatt sees an average of 55cm (22 inches) of snowfall. Daytime temperatures typically reach -3°C (27°F) with overnight lows around -10°C (14°F). Standard ski layering works well at these temperatures. A good quality insulated jacket, waterproof gloves, and neck protection will keep you comfortable.

December is one of the busiest periods at Zermatt. Expect longer lift lines, especially mid-morning and after lunch. To beat the crowds, arrive at opening, ski the less popular sides of the mountain first, and consider midweek visits. Day pass prices reflect peak demand at $115.

During peak season in December, expect the vast majority of Zermatt's 227 trails to be open. All 52 lifts should be running, and grooming crews maintain a consistent surface on marked runs. Off-piste terrain benefits from accumulated snowpack and is generally in prime condition.
